br.uff.puro.dct
Class IntAtom

java.lang.Object
  extended by br.uff.puro.dct.IntAtom

 class IntAtom
extends java.lang.Object

Classe responsável pelos inteiros átmos de LEP na tabela.

Author:
Rafaelli de C. Coutinho , Ubiratam C. de Paula Junior e Carlos Bazilio Martins

Field Summary
(package private)  java.lang.String id
           
(package private)  int num
           
 
Constructor Summary
IntAtom()
           
 
Method Summary
 java.lang.String getId()
          Método padrão para obter o objeto da classe desejado.
 int getNum()
          Método padrão para obter a variável da classe desejada.
 void printIntAtom()
          Método para imprimir os inteiros átmos.
 java.lang.Object runIntAtom(Module mod, int idThread, java.util.ArrayList<Id> variaveis, JanelaExibicao janela, Mensagens[] mensagens, java.util.ArrayList<Send> enviadas)
          Método para executar os inteiros átmos.
 void setId(java.lang.String id)
          Método padrão para atribuir referência ao objeto desejado.
 void setNum(int num)
          Método padrão para atribuir valor a variável da classe desejada.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

id

java.lang.String id

num

int num
Constructor Detail

IntAtom

IntAtom()
Method Detail

runIntAtom

public java.lang.Object runIntAtom(Module mod,
                                   int idThread,
                                   java.util.ArrayList<Id> variaveis,
                                   JanelaExibicao janela,
                                   Mensagens[] mensagens,
                                   java.util.ArrayList<Send> enviadas)
Método para executar os inteiros átmos.

Parameters:
mod - Módulo em questão.
variaveis - Tabela de variáveis de cada thread.
idThread - Identificador da Thread.
janela - Objeto da janela principal.
Returns:
Objeto contendo o valor do inteiro átmo.

getId

public java.lang.String getId()
Método padrão para obter o objeto da classe desejado.

Returns:
Retornar o objeto desejado.

setId

public void setId(java.lang.String id)
Método padrão para atribuir referência ao objeto desejado.

Parameters:
id - Referência do objeto a ser atribuida.

getNum

public int getNum()
Método padrão para obter a variável da classe desejada.

Returns:
Retornar a variável desejada.

setNum

public void setNum(int num)
Método padrão para atribuir valor a variável da classe desejada.

Parameters:
num - Valor a ser atribuido à variável.

printIntAtom

public void printIntAtom()
Método para imprimir os inteiros átmos.